Considerations for Optimal Performance
While the adhesive is strong, it is generally considered a
single-use application. Once removed, the adhesive properties may be compromised, making reapplication less effective. This is a common characteristic of strong pressure-sensitive adhesives. Plan placement carefully.
Careful consideration of the surface type is essential to prevent damage upon removal. While designed for damage-free removal on suitable surfaces, peeling paint or wallpaper can occur if applied incorrectly or to an incompatible material. A small test in an inconspicuous area is always recommended. User diligence is important.
Many users overlook the importance of surface preparation. Cleaning the surface with rubbing alcohol and allowing it to dry completely before application significantly improves adhesion. This simple step can prevent premature detachment and ensure the hooks perform as intended. Preparation pays off.
